Gordon Ramsay pays visit to Wicklow restaurant but what was his favourite dish?

Relieved staff in Bray, Co Wicklow said Gordon Ramsay ‘must have liked the food’ as there were ‘no tantrums’ and ‘no flying plates’ during the celebrity chef’s visit.

The 57-year-old TV presenter and restaurateur popped into Pakistani restaurant Daata Bray over the weekend, leaving staff ‘over the moon (and still shocked)’ by the surprise visit.

‘We are over the moon (and still shocked) that Gordan Ramsay chose Daata Bray to have his dinner tonight.

We cannot believe it. And his favourite dish was the Saleem’s Butter Chicken & Shamim’s Afghani Chicken.’

Gordon Ramsay posed alongside staff following his meal. In another post, they said: ‘No one does it better than our Daata team! Gordan was delighted to chat away to our amazing, talented chefs tonight about the food!

‘We are honoured to have hosted him tonight and are over the moon by all his kind comments on our food, service & ambience.’
